Using a hairdresser's voucher: Are you entitled to shampoo?


Questioner

I won a €10 hairdressing voucher. The voucher says "the value of this gift voucher can be spent on all products and services offered by the hairdresser in question." Now I want to use the voucher to buy something like shampoo, but the salon refuses it. Is this allowed? According to the salon, I can only redeem the voucher for a haircut, but not for shampoo. In my opinion this should have been explicitly stated. My question: Can I use the voucher to purchase shampoo, for example?

Questioner

Dear questioner, From your information I can only conclude that the answer should be YES. This can only be different if other or additional conditions apply. How did you win the voucher? Were there any conditions stated for this promotion? yours sincerely,

Questioner

I won the voucher in December 2012. It's written in pen on the voucher that it's valid for one year, but there's no date entered. It also states that the voucher can only be used at the hair salon listed on the voucher, which is where I went.

Questioner

Dear questioner, Then my previous answer still stands: You can spend it on shampoo. yours sincerely.
